Constructor Details
#initialize(type_info, spec = {}) ⇒ ArrayOf
Returns a new instance of ArrayOf.
42 43 44 45 |
# File 'lib/openai/helpers/structured_output/array_of.rb', line 42 def initialize(type_info, spec = {}) super @description = [type_info, spec].grep(Hash).filter_map { _1[:doc] }.first end |

Instance Method Details
#to_json_schema_inner(state:) ⇒ Hash{Symbol=>Object}
This method is part of a private API. You should avoid using this method if possible, as it may be removed or be changed in the future.
25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 35 36 37 |
# File 'lib/openai/helpers/structured_output/array_of.rb', line 25 def to_json_schema_inner(state:) OpenAI::Helpers::StructuredOutput::JsonSchemaConverter.cache_def!(state, type: self) do state.fetch(:path) << "[]" items = OpenAI::Helpers::StructuredOutput::JsonSchemaConverter.to_json_schema_inner( item_type, state: state ) items = OpenAI::Helpers::StructuredOutput::JsonSchemaConverter.to_nilable(items) if nilable? schema = {type: "array", items: items} description.nil? ? schema : schema.update(description: description) end end |
